Sound Adjustment

1

2

SOUND

Press to display the Sound Menu.

Press to select the desired function.

Press to adjust or change the function.

TV/AV

Press to go back to watching TV.

Note:
Some features are only available with the Surround feature switched off. Press n to switch between On and Off.

MENU

Sound menu mode will be memorized for each TV, AV1, AV2, AV3 and

AV4 mode.

• You can change the level of each Item (VOLUME, BASS, TREBLE,

BALANCE, HEADPHONE VOL and SUB HEADPHONE) for each

Sound Menu (DYNAMIC, STANDARD and SOFT).

Sound Menu

Function

DYNAMIC

Amplifies the Low frequencies and outputs

optimum sound.

For music programmes for example.

STANDARD

For Normal use.

SOFT

Human voices (middle pitch sounds) will
sound more clear.

Notes:

• When set to Multi PIP mode, the main and sub sound

are both adjusted simultaneously.

• When using one of the double window features, note

that the headphones will relay the soundtrack for the

programme in the main window, not the sub window.
